4-story Queen Anne-style residential building completed in about 1822. Originally a Federal-era dwelling, this building’s fourth story and bracketed cornice with gable and urns, designed by architect Richard Berger, were added in 1890 by owner Philip Feuring, by which time the building had already been converted from a dwelling to a factory. The windows all have peaked cornices and a white metal fire escape covers the red-painted brick facade. In 2009, the building was joined internally with the adjacent building at 147 Grand Street and its upper floors were converted back to residential space. The ground floor is occupied by John Frieda salon, along with the ground floor of No. 147.
